Genesis 19:23-30 New English Translation (NET)

23. The sun had just risen over the land as Lot reached Zoar.

24. Then the Lord rained down sulfur and fire on Sodom and Gomorrah. It was sent down from the sky by the Lord.

25. So he overthrew those cities and all that region, including all the inhabitants of the cities and the vegetation that grew from the ground.

26. But Lot’s wife looked back longingly and was turned into a pillar of salt.

27. Abraham got up early in the morning and went to the place where he had stood before the Lord.

28. He looked out toward Sodom and Gomorrah and all the land of that region. As he did so, he saw the smoke rising up from the land like smoke from a furnace.

29. So when God destroyed the cities of the region, God honored Abraham’s request. He removed Lot from the midst of the destruction when he destroyed the cities Lot had lived in.

30. Lot went up from Zoar with his two daughters and settled in the mountains because he was afraid to live in Zoar. So he lived in a cave with his two daughters.
